Clay ro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ks in roofs constructed with clay tiles. These services typically include inspecting the roof to locate the source of water intrusion, removing damaged or deteriorated tiles, and replacing or resealing affected areas to prevent further leaks. Proper repair ensures that the roof maintains its protective barrier against weather elements, helping to preserve the integrity of the underlying structure and interior spaces. Experienced contractors use specialized tools and techniques to handle clay roofing materials carefully, ensuring repairs are durable and visually consistent with the existing roof.
Leaks in clay roofs can lead to a variety of problems if not addressed promptly. Water infiltration can cause damage to roof decking, support structures, and interior ceilings or walls. Over time, persistent leaks may result in mold growth, wood rot, and compromised insulation, which can affect both the safety and energy efficiency of a property. Repairing leaks early can prevent these issues from escalating, reducing the need for more extensive and costly repairs in the future. Additionally, fixing leaks helps maintain the roof’s aesthetic appeal, which is often a significant aspect of properties with clay tile roofing.

What causes leaks in clay roofs? Leaks in clay roofs can result from cracked or broken tiles, damaged flashing, or compromised roof valleys allowing water intrusion.
How can a leak in a clay roof be identified? Signs of a leak include water stains on ceilings or walls, mold growth, or visible damage to roof tiles during inspection.
Are repairs to clay roof leaks typically extensive? Repair needs vary depending on the damage, ranging from replacing individual tiles to fixing underlying structures or flashing.
What should homeowners do if they suspect a roof leak? It is recommended to contact local roofing professionals to assess the damage and discuss repair options.
How can ongoing leaks be prevented in clay roofs? Regular inspections and prompt repairs of damaged tiles and flashing can help prevent future leaks.
